Pain Points in the Lightweight Stroller Industry

While lightweight strollers promise convenience, they often fall short in key areas that impact both manufacturers and end-users. Here are two critical pain points we've identified through industry analysis and customer feedback.

First, the structural integrity vs. weight trade-off. Many lightweight models sacrifice durability to achieve lower weights, leading to failures like frame bending or joint fatigue under typical toddler loads (15-50 lbs). A study by the International Stroller Safety Consortium found that 30% of lightweight strollers fail stress tests after six months of daily use, resulting in costly recalls averaging $500,000 per incident and reputational damage. For parents, this means unexpected breakdowns during travel or daily outings, forcing last-minute replacements that can cost $200-$400.

Second, comfort vs. portability conflicts. Lightweight designs often compromise on features like suspension systems or padded seating to save weight, causing discomfort for toddlers on uneven surfaces. In urban environments with cobblestone streets or rough sidewalks, this leads to increased fussiness and shorter usage times. Surveys show that 40% of parents abandon lightweight strollers within a year due to comfort issues, translating to a 25% loss in customer retention for manufacturers. The ripple effect includes higher return rates and negative reviews that deter new buyers.

Engineering Solutions from Zhongshan Cherry

To address these pain points, we've developed targeted solutions that blend material science with innovative design. Here's how we tackle each challenge.

For structural integrity, we employ hybrid material frameworks. Our strollers use a core of T700 carbon-fiber tubes for the main frame, offering a strength-to-weight ratio 5 times higher than traditional aluminum, paired with reinforced polymer joints tested to withstand over 200,000 cycles of folding and unfolding. This approach reduces weight by 15% compared to standard models while increasing load capacity to 55 lbs, exceeding ASTM F833 safety standards. We also integrate finite element analysis (FEA) during prototyping to simulate stress points, ensuring durability without added bulk.

To enhance comfort without sacrificing portability, we've engineered a modular suspension system. Using elastomer dampeners and adjustable coil springs in the wheel axles, our strollers absorb up to 70% of shock from uneven terrain, as verified in lab tests with ISO 7176-5 compliance. The seat incorporates memory-foam padding that's 20% lighter than conventional foam, and we've optimized the fold mechanism to a one-handed operation that takes under 3 seconds, maintaining a compact profile of 22" x 18" x 8" when collapsed. This balance allows parents to enjoy both smooth rides and easy storage.

Q1: How do you ensure lightweight strollers meet safety standards without adding weight?
A1: We adhere to global standards like ASTM F833 and EN 1888, conducting rigorous testing including dynamic load tests (up to 55 lbs) and tip-over resistance checks. By using high-strength materials like carbon-fiber, we maintain safety margins 20% above requirements while keeping weight low. Our quality control includes batch testing every 500 units to ensure consistency.

Q3: Can lightweight strollers handle rough terrain or off-road use?
A3: While designed for urban and travel settings, our strollers feature all-terrain wheels with polyurethane tires and adjustable suspension. They perform well on packed dirt or gravel, but we recommend limits—avoiding extreme off-roading to preserve frame integrity. For varied use, we offer models with enhanced damping systems.
